1What is the typical cost range for a new asphalt shingle roof on a Plymouth home, and what factors influence the price?

For a standard-sized home in Plymouth, a full asphalt shingle roof replacement typically ranges from $8,000 to $15,000. Key factors include the roof's size and pitch, the quality of shingles chosen (with impact-resistant options being wise for our Illinois hail risk), and the cost of removing/disposing of the old roof. Plymouth's local labor rates and the accessibility of your specific roof also play significant roles in the final estimate.

2When is the best time of year to schedule a roof replacement in Plymouth, IL?

The ideal windows are late spring (May-June) and early fall (September-October). These periods typically offer the mild, dry weather needed for proper installation and material adhesion. Scheduling in summer is possible but can be hot for crews, while winter work is risky due to ice, snow, and cold temperatures that can compromise shingle sealing. Planning several months ahead for these peak seasons is advisable due to high contractor demand.

3Are there specific roofing materials or features recommended for Plymouth's climate?

Yes, Plymouth experiences significant temperature swings, severe storms, and hail. We strongly recommend Class 3 or 4 impact-resistant asphalt shingles, which are better at withstanding hail and are often required for insurance premium discounts in Illinois. Proper attic ventilation is also critical to prevent ice damming in winter and reduce summer cooling costs. A reputable local contractor will understand these regional needs.

4How do I choose a reliable roofing contractor in the Plymouth area?

Always verify the contractor is licensed, insured (including workers' compensation and liability), and has a strong local reputation. Ask for references from recent Plymouth or Hancock County projects and physically view their work. Ensure they provide detailed, written estimates and understand local building codes. Be wary of storm-chasing contractors who appear after major weather events with high-pressure sales tactics.

5Do I need a permit to replace my roof in Plymouth, and how does weather damage affect insurance claims?

Yes, a building permit from the City of Plymouth or Hancock County is generally required for a full re-roof to ensure it meets Illinois building codes. Regarding insurance, if damage is from a covered peril like wind or hail, document everything with photos and contact your insurer first. Use a local, established contractor for the assessment and repair, as they can provide credible documentation for the claim and understand the specific storm patterns that affect our region.
